Prerequisites for Migration
Before embarking on your migration journey, ensure you have the following ready to guarantee a smooth transition.
- For Your Ascentium Commerce Server (Source) Store:
- Admin Access: Full administrative access to your Ascentium Commerce Server store to facilitate data export.
- Data Export: Ability to export your store's key data (products, categories, customer information, orders, images, etc.) into a structured CSV file format. This is crucial as Ascentium Commerce Server will serve as a 'CSV File to Cart' source. Ensure your CSV files are clean, well-organized, and contain all necessary fields for a comprehensive data transfer. For detailed guidance, consult our CSV.File Data Migration service.
- Backup: Always perform a full backup of your Ascentium Commerce Server database and files before initiating any data export process.
- For Your BigCommerce (Target) Store:
- Active BigCommerce Store: A newly set up or existing BigCommerce store where your data will be transferred.
- Admin Access: Full administrative access to your BigCommerce control panel.
- API Credentials: BigCommerce requires API access for data import. You will need your Client ID, Access Token, and API Path. These credentials are generated by creating a custom API account or app within your BigCommerce admin panel, ensuring you assign the necessary scopes (read/write access for products, customers, orders, information, and more) to allow the migration tool to interact with your store. Remember, HTTPS is required for API access, and BigCommerce has API rate limits that the migration tool is designed to manage. Developing a custom app with required scopes is essential for a successful connection.
- Initial Setup: While not strictly required before migration, having a basic theme and some initial store settings configured in BigCommerce can help you visualize the imported data more effectively. You may also want to review how to prepare your Target store for migration.
Performing the Migration: A Step-by-Step Guide
Follow these detailed steps to successfully migrate your Ascentium Commerce Server data to BigCommerce using a reliable migration wizard.
Step 1: Initiate Your Migration
Begin by navigating to the migration service platform. This is your starting point for setting up and managing your data transfer.
Step 2: Connect Your Source Store (Ascentium Commerce Server via CSV)
The next crucial step is to connect your Ascentium Commerce Server store. Since Ascentium does not offer a direct connector, you will use the 'CSV File to Cart' option.
- From the dropdown menu, select 'CSV File to Cart' as your Source Cart.
- You will then be prompted to upload the CSV files containing your exported Ascentium Commerce Server data. Ensure all your prepared CSVs for products, categories, customers, and orders are uploaded correctly.
Step 3: Connect Your Target Store (BigCommerce)
Now, it's time to set up the destination for your data – your BigCommerce store.
- Select 'BigCommerce' as your Target Cart from the available options.
- Enter your BigCommerce Store URL.
- Provide the necessary API credentials: Client ID, Access Token, and API Path. As mentioned in the prerequisites, you'll need to create a custom API account in your BigCommerce admin panel with the required scopes to generate these.
Step 4: Select Data Entities for Migration
This stage allows you to specify exactly which types of data you wish to transfer from your Ascentium Commerce Server CSVs to BigCommerce. You can migrate various entities, including:
- Products: This includes SKUs, product names, descriptions, pricing, images, and other product-related data.
- Products_Categories: Your product categorization structure.
- Products_Manufacturers: Manufacturer information associated with your products.
- Products_Attributes, Products_Attributes_Option: Detailed product attributes and their options for variants.
- Customers: Customer accounts, billing, and shipping addresses.
- Orders: Historical order data, including order IDs, statuses, and associated customer information.
- Coupons: Promotional coupon data.
- Blogs_Posts, CMS_Pages: Your blog content and static content pages.
You can choose to migrate 'All entities' or select specific items based on your needs, giving you precise control over the scope of the data transfer.
Step 5: Configure Additional Options and Data Mapping
Refine your migration with advanced settings and ensure proper data alignment between your source CSVs and BigCommerce.
- Additional Options: Select options such as 'Clear Target' (to remove existing data from your BigCommerce store before migration), 'Preserve Product IDs', 'Preserve Category IDs', 'Preserve Customers IDs', and 'Preserve Orders IDs' (to maintain consistency with your old store). You can also choose 'Create 301 SEO URLs' (to preserve your SEO rankings by automatically creating redirects for old product and category URLs) and 'Create Variants from Attributes' (to correctly set up product variations in BigCommerce).
- Data Mapping: This critical step involves matching customer groups and order statuses from your Ascentium data (via CSV) to their corresponding equivalents in BigCommerce. This ensures that your customer segments and order lifecycle statuses are correctly represented in your new store, maintaining crucial business logic.
Step 6: Run a Free Demo Migration
Before committing to a full migration, we highly recommend running a free demo. This allows you to transfer a limited number of entities (e.g., 10 products, 10 customers, 10 orders) to your BigCommerce store. Use this opportunity to:
- Verify the accuracy of the migrated data and check for data integrity.
- Identify any missing information or formatting issues.
- Familiarize yourself with the BigCommerce interface with your actual data.
The demo is a valuable step to catch potential issues early and ensure a successful full migration.
Step 7: Perform Full Migration
Once you are satisfied with the demo results, you can proceed with the full migration. Review the total cost and consider adding Migration Insurance, which offers additional remigrations for peace of mind. Confirm all settings and initiate the complete data transfer to your BigCommerce store.
Post-Migration Steps
After your data has been successfully transferred to BigCommerce, there are several crucial post-migration tasks to complete to ensure your new store is fully operational and optimized.
- Thorough Data Verification: Conduct a comprehensive audit of all migrated data. Check product listings, SKUs, variants, prices, images, customer accounts, order histories, and CMS pages. Test the entire purchase funnel from product selection to checkout to ensure everything functions as expected, preserving your site's user experience.
- Configure BigCommerce Store Settings: Set up your payment gateways, shipping methods, tax rules, and currency settings within BigCommerce to align with your business operations.
- Theme Customization & Design: Personalize your BigCommerce store's theme to reflect your brand identity. Ensure a responsive design for optimal user experience across all devices.
- App & Integration Setup: Install and configure any essential BigCommerce apps from the BigCommerce App Marketplace for marketing, analytics, accounting, or customer service.
- SEO Optimization & 301 Redirects: Crucially, implement 301 redirects for all old Ascentium Commerce Server URLs to their new BigCommerce counterparts. This preserves your hard-earned SEO rankings and prevents broken links, maintaining valuable link equity. Update any external links pointing to your old site.
- Test Functionality: Perform extensive testing of all store functionalities, including search, filters, account creation, password resets, and contact forms.
- Go Live: Once confident, update your DNS settings to point your domain to your new BigCommerce store. Monitor your site closely for any unexpected issues post-launch to minimize downtime.
- Consider Recent Data Migration: If any new orders or customer sign-ups occurred on your Ascentium store during the migration period, consider using a Recent Data Migration Service to transfer this latest information and ensure your data is always up-to-date.
